Flood Advisory issued April 14 at 11:10AM EDT until April 18 at 2:00PM EDT by NWS Pittsburgh PA

...The Flood Advisory continues for the following rivers in
Pennsylvania...

Ohio River At Pittsburgh affecting Allegheny County.

.The flood wave has moved downstream on the Ohio river over the past
24 hours. The stage of the Ohio River at the Point has fallen below
22.0 feet an is no longer affecting the 10th street bypass.

The Ohio River at the Point in Pittsburgh remains above action stage
and is forecast to remain above action stage through Early Thursday
morning.

* WHAT...Fl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ues.

* WHERE...Ohio River at Pittsburgh.

* WHEN...Until early Thursday afternoon.

* IMPACTS...At 18.0 feet, Water begins to flow onto the Monongahela
Parking Wharf.
At 19.0 feet, Water begins to flow onto the North Shore riverwalk
between the stadiums.
At 19.5 feet, The Monongahela Parking Wharf is completely flooded.
At 20.0 feet, Water is up to one foot deep in the lower areas of
the North Shore Riverwalk.
At 22.0 feet, The Tenth Street Bypass floods.
At 22.5 feet, The fountain plaza is flooded.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 10:45 AM EDT Sunday the stage was 21.7 feet.
- Bankfull stage is 18.0 feet.
- Forecast...The river will fall to 19.0 feet tomorrow morning.
It will then rise to 19.2 feet early tomorrow afternoon. It
will fall to 18.9 feet early Tuesday morning. It will then
rise to 19.4 feet early Tuesday afternoon. It will fall again
and remain below flood stage.
- Action stage is 18.0 feet.
- Flood stage is 25.0 feet.
